Causes of Dark Circles

The following factors contribute to the formation of dark circles:

  • Genetics: Some individuals may be born with a genetic predisposition to developing dark circles.
  • Poor Blood Circulation: Inadequate blood flow under the eyes can lead to a buildup of deoxygenated blood, causing discoloration.
  • Allergies and Sinus Pressure: Seasonal allergies, sinus infections, or colds can cause puffiness and swelling under the eyes, resulting in dark circles.
  • Diet and Lifestyle: Consuming salty foods, lack of sleep, dehydration, and smoking can all contribute to dark circle formation.

Lasting dark circles under the eyes can be a frustrating and persistent issue that affects many people, particularly as they age.

According to Harvard Health Publishing (2020), studies have shown that dark circles are caused by a combination of factors, including fluid retention, allergic reactions, genetics, and poor circulation.

Fluid retention is one of the most common causes of dark circles, leading to puffiness and discoloration under the eyes. This can be exacerbated by salt intake, hormonal changes, and menstruation, among other factors.

Allergic reactions can also contribute to dark circles, particularly if an individual suffers from seasonal allergies or sensitivities to certain products. Histamine release caused by allergic reactions can lead to increased blood flow and swelling under the eyes.

Genetics play a significant role in the development of dark circles, with some people being more prone to them due to their family history.

Poor circulation is another factor that contributes to dark circles. When blood flow is reduced or blocked under the eyes, it can lead to the appearance of dark circles and puffiness.

In addition to these factors, other contributing causes include lack of sleep, dehydration, smoking, and excessive caffeine consumption.

Dark circles under the eyes can be a stubborn and persistent problem, but there are several effective treatment options available to help alleviate symptoms in individuals living near Hook, Surrey.

One of the most common treatments for dark circles is eye creams or gels that contain caffeine, peptides, or vitamin K. These ingredients help to constrict blood vessels, reduce inflammation, and improve circulation under the eyes.

  • Caffeine-based products: Caffeine is a natural vasoconstrictor that can help reduce the appearance of dark circles by constricting blood vessels and reducing swelling.
  • Peptide-based products: Peptides are short chains of amino acids that can help stimulate collagen production, improve skin elasticity, and re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
  • Vitamin K-based products: Vitamin K is a powerful antioxidant that can help reduce inflammation and promote blood clotting, both of which can contribute to dark circles under the eyes.

Another treatment option for dark circles is chemical peels or microdermabrasion. These non-invasive procedures involve exfoliating the skin under the eyes to remove dead skin cells and promote cell turnover.

The chemical peel process typically involves applying a solution to the skin, which helps to break down and remove the top layers of the epidermis. This can help to reduce the appearance of dark circles by removing excess skin cells and promoting new collagen growth.

Microdermabrasion is another non-invasive treatment that uses fine crystals to exfoliate the skin under the eyes. This process helps to promote cell turnover, improve skin texture, and re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.

Elevating the head while sleeping is a simple yet effective preventative measure that can help reduce dark circles under the eyes. This involves sleeping with an extra pillow or two to prop up your head and neck, which allows gravity to drain excess fluid from the face, reducing puffiness and discoloration.

Another measure that has been shown to be effective in preventing dark circles is using cold compresses. Applying a cold, damp washcloth or a chilled gel pack to the under-eye area can help constrict blood vessels and reduce swelling, making the area appear less dark.

Protecting your skin from UV damage is also crucial in reducing the appearance of dark circles. The Royal College of Ophthalmologists recommends wearing protective clothing, seeking shade, and using sunscreen with at least SPF 30 to prevent UV rays from penetrating the skin and exacerbating discoloration.

To combat the unsightly appearance of dark circles under the eyes near Hook, Surrey, it’s essential to take preventative measures that address the underlying causes of this issue.

One effective approach is to get regular exercise, such as a brisk walk or jog, which helps improve circulation and boosts collagen production. This can help reduce the appearance of dark circles by reducing puffiness and inflammation in the under-eye area.

A well-bal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and omega-3 fatty acids is also crucial in preventing dark circles. Foods high in antioxidants like berries, leafy greens, and other fruits and vegetables can help combat free radicals that contribute to discoloration under the eyes.

Staying h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day is vital in keeping the skin around the eyes hydrated and plump, thereby reducing the appearance of dark circles. Aim for at least eight glasses of water a day, and limit your intake of dehydrating substances like caffeine and sugary drinks.

Getting enough sleep is another crucial aspect of preventing dark circles near Hook, Surrey. During sleep, our body repairs and rejuvenates itself, and adequate rest helps to reduce puffiness and inflammation in the under-eye area.

Protecting your skin from environmental stressors like pollution and UV rays can also help prevent dark circles. Wear sunglasses with UV protection when going outdoors, especially during peak sun hours, and consider using a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30.

Avoid rubbing or massaging the under-eye area, as this can cause blood vessels to break and worsen the appearance of dark circles. Instead, gently pat the area dry with a cool, damp cloth after washing your face.

Using a cold compress or an eye mask can also help reduce puffiness and inflammation in the under-eye area. Simply wet a washcloth with cold water, wring it out, and apply it to your closed eyes for 5-10 minutes.

Certain nutrients like vitamin K, iron, and calcium can help alleviate dark circles near Hook, Surrey. Foods rich in these nutrients include leafy greens, citrus fruits, and fortified dairy products.

Avoiding salty or high-sodium foods that can cause fluid retention and worsen the appearance of dark circles is also a good idea. Limit your intake of processed and packaged foods, and opt for whole, nutrient-dense meals instead.

Quitting smoking is one of the most effective ways to prevent dark circles near Hook, Surrey. Smoking causes blood vessels to constrict, which can lead to increased blood pressure and worsen the appearance of dark circles.

Avoiding excessive caffeine and sugar consumption can also help reduce puffiness and inflammation in the under-eye area. Both substances can cause dehydration and disrupt sleep patterns, leading to a greater appearance of dark circles.
